<?php |
| 2 |
|
| 3 |
use PhpOffice\PhpSpreadsheet\Chart\Chart; |
| 4 |
use PhpOffice\PhpSpreadsheet\Chart\DataSeries; |
| 5 |
use PhpOffice\PhpSpreadsheet\Chart\DataSeriesValues; |
| 6 |
use PhpOffice\PhpSpreadsheet\Chart\Layout; |
| 7 |
use PhpOffice\PhpSpreadsheet\Chart\Legend; |
| 8 |
use PhpOffice\PhpSpreadsheet\Chart\PlotArea; |
| 9 |
use PhpOffice\PhpSpreadsheet\Chart\Title; |
| 10 |
use PhpOffice\PhpSpreadsheet\IOFactory; |
| 11 |
use PhpOffice\PhpSpreadsheet\Spreadsheet; |
| 12 |
|
| 13 |
require __DIR__ . '/../Header.php'; |
| 14 |
|
| 15 |
$spreadsheet = new Spreadsheet(); |
| 16 |
$worksheet = $spreadsheet->getActiveSheet(); |
| 17 |
$worksheet->fromArray( |
| 18 |
[ |
| 19 |
['', 2010, 2011, 2012], |
| 20 |
['Q1', 12, 15, 21], |
| 21 |
['Q2', 56, 73, 86], |
| 22 |
['Q3', 52, 61, 69], |
| 23 |
['Q4', 30, 32, 0], |
| 24 |
] |
| 25 |
); |
| 26 |
|
| 27 |
// Set the Labels for each data series we want to plot |
| 28 |
// Datatype |
| 29 |
// Cell reference for data |
| 30 |
// Format Code |
| 31 |
// Number of datapoints in series |
| 32 |
// Data values |
| 33 |
// Data Marker |
| 34 |
$dataSeriesLabels1 = [ |
| 35 |
new DataSeriesValues(DataSeriesValues::DATASERIES_TYPE_STRING, 'Worksheet!$C$1', null, 1), // 2011 |
| 36 |
]; |
| 37 |
// Set the X-Axis Labels |
| 38 |
// Datatype |
| 39 |
// Cell reference for data |
| 40 |
// Format Code |
| 41 |
// Number of datapoints in series |
| 42 |
// Data values |
| 43 |
// Data Marker |
| 44 |
$xAxisTickValues1 = [ |
| 45 |
new DataSeriesValues(DataSeriesValues::DATASERIES_TYPE_STRING, 'Worksheet!$A$2:$A$5', null, 4), // Q1 to Q4 |
| 46 |
]; |
| 47 |
// Set the Data values for each data series we want to plot |
| 48 |
// Datatype |
| 49 |
// Cell reference for data |
| 50 |
// Format Code |
| 51 |
// Number of datapoints in series |
| 52 |
// Data values |
| 53 |
// Data Marker |
| 54 |
$dataSeriesValues1 = [ |
| 55 |
new DataSeriesValues(DataSeriesValues::DATASERIES_TYPE_NUMBER, 'Worksheet!$C$2:$C$5', null, 4), |
| 56 |
]; |
| 57 |
|
| 58 |
// Build the dataseries |
| 59 |
$series1 = new DataSeries( |
| 60 |
DataSeries::TYPE_PIECHART, // plotType |
| 61 |
null, // plotGrouping (Pie charts don't have any grouping) |
| 62 |
range(0, count($dataSeriesValues1) - 1), // plotOrder |
| 63 |
$dataSeriesLabels1, // plotLabel |
| 64 |
$xAxisTickValues1, // plotCategory |
| 65 |
$dataSeriesValues1 // plotValues |
| 66 |
); |
| 67 |
|
| 68 |
// Set up a layout object for the Pie chart |
| 69 |
$layout1 = new Layout(); |
| 70 |
$layout1->setShowVal(true); |
| 71 |
$layout1->setShowPercent(true); |
| 72 |
|
| 73 |
// Set the series in the plot area |
| 74 |
$plotArea1 = new PlotArea($layout1, [$series1]); |
| 75 |
// Set the chart legend |
| 76 |
$legend1 = new Legend(Legend::POSITION_RIGHT, null, false); |
| 77 |
|
| 78 |
$title1 = new Title('Test Pie Chart'); |
| 79 |
|
| 80 |
// Create the chart |
| 81 |
$chart1 = new Chart( |
| 82 |
'chart1', // name |
| 83 |
$title1, // title |
| 84 |
$legend1, // legend |
| 85 |
$plotArea1, // plotArea |
| 86 |
true, // plotVisibleOnly |
| 87 |
0, // displayBlanksAs |
| 88 |
null, // xAxisLabel |
| 89 |
null // yAxisLabel - Pie charts don't have a Y-Axis |
| 90 |
); |
| 91 |
|
| 92 |
// Set the position where the chart should appear in the worksheet |
| 93 |
$chart1->setTopLeftPosition('A7'); |
| 94 |
$chart1->setBottomRightPosition('H20'); |
| 95 |
|
| 96 |
// Add the chart to the worksheet |
| 97 |
$worksheet->addChart($chart1); |
| 98 |
|
| 99 |
// Set the Labels for each data series we want to plot |
| 100 |
// Datatype |
| 101 |
// Cell reference for data |
| 102 |
// Format Code |
| 103 |
// Number of datapoints in series |
| 104 |
// Data values |
| 105 |
// Data Marker |
| 106 |
$dataSeriesLabels2 = [ |
| 107 |
new DataSeriesValues(DataSeriesValues::DATASERIES_TYPE_STRING, 'Worksheet!$C$1', null, 1), // 2011 |
| 108 |
]; |
| 109 |
// Set the X-Axis Labels |
| 110 |
// Datatype |
| 111 |
// Cell reference for data |
| 112 |
// Format Code |
| 113 |
// Number of datapoints in series |
| 114 |
// Data values |
| 115 |
// Data Marker |
| 116 |
$xAxisTickValues2 = [ |
| 117 |
new DataSeriesValues(DataSeriesValues::DATASERIES_TYPE_STRING, 'Worksheet!$A$2:$A$5', null, 4), // Q1 to Q4 |
| 118 |
]; |
| 119 |
// Set the Data values for each data series we want to plot |
| 120 |
// Datatype |
| 121 |
// Cell reference for data |
| 122 |
// Format Code |
| 123 |
// Number of datapoints in series |
| 124 |
// Data values |
| 125 |
// Data Marker |
| 126 |
$dataSeriesValues2 = [ |
| 127 |
new DataSeriesValues(DataSeriesValues::DATASERIES_TYPE_NUMBER, 'Worksheet!$C$2:$C$5', null, 4), |
| 128 |
]; |
| 129 |
|
| 130 |
// Build the dataseries |
| 131 |
$series2 = new DataSeries( |
| 132 |
DataSeries::TYPE_DONUTCHART, // plotType |
| 133 |
null, // plotGrouping (Donut charts don't have any grouping) |
| 134 |
range(0, count($dataSeriesValues2) - 1), // plotOrder |
| 135 |
$dataSeriesLabels2, // plotLabel |
| 136 |
$xAxisTickValues2, // plotCategory |
| 137 |
$dataSeriesValues2 // plotValues |
| 138 |
); |
| 139 |
|
| 140 |
// Set up a layout object for the Pie chart |
| 141 |
$layout2 = new Layout(); |
| 142 |
$layout2->setShowVal(true); |
| 143 |
$layout2->setShowCatName(true); |
| 144 |
|
| 145 |
// Set the series in the plot area |
| 146 |
$plotArea2 = new PlotArea($layout2, [$series2]); |
| 147 |
|
| 148 |
$title2 = new Title('Test Donut Chart'); |
| 149 |
|
| 150 |
// Create the chart |
| 151 |
$chart2 = new Chart( |
| 152 |
'chart2', // name |
| 153 |
$title2, // title |
| 154 |
null, // legend |
| 155 |
$plotArea2, // plotArea |
| 156 |
true, // plotVisibleOnly |
| 157 |
0, // displayBlanksAs |
| 158 |
null, // xAxisLabel |
| 159 |
null // yAxisLabel - Like Pie charts, Donut charts don't have a Y-Axis |
| 160 |
); |
| 161 |
|
| 162 |
// Set the position where the chart should appear in the worksheet |
| 163 |
$chart2->setTopLeftPosition('I7'); |
| 164 |
$chart2->setBottomRightPosition('P20'); |
| 165 |
|
| 166 |
// Add the chart to the worksheet |
| 167 |
$worksheet->addChart($chart2); |
| 168 |
|
| 169 |
// Save Excel 2007 file |
| 170 |
$filename = $helper->getFilename(__FILE__); |
| 171 |
$writer = IOFactory::createWriter($spreadsheet, 'Xlsx'); |
| 172 |
$writer->setIncludeCharts(true); |
| 173 |
$callStartTime = microtime(true); |
| 174 |
$writer->save($filename); |
| 175 |
$helper->logWrite($writer, $filename, $callStartTime); |
